The TWIST (Towards Women in Science and Technology) project is raising awareness about the role and representation of women in science through ambitious programmes and activities in science centres and museums.

The votes are in: Robert Firmhofer, director of Copernicus Science Centre, has been elected the new President of Ecsite. Full Ecsite Members made their decision at the Annual General Meeting (AGM) which took place on day two of the Ecsite Annual Conference 2011 in Warsaw, Poland.

NanoChannels is a European project funded under the 7th Framework Programme to support public dialogue on nanotechnologies.

Jennifer Palumbo, OSR Project Coordinator, accepted a Silver Award at this year’s Learning Impact Awards in Long Beach, California, USA.

Digital Spokes magazine

Spokes is the monthly magazine of Ecsite, the European network of science centres and museums. Hear the latest news from European science engagement, go further with in-depth features and make the most of the good reads, events and opportunities shared by Ecsite members.
